Transaction ebbafed9434a8f36771aa5b54027333b64289918ecc14938aa50a7d8e753a93b
1 Input
1 Output
-
ebbafed9434a8f36771aa5b54027333b64289918ecc14938aa50a7d8e753a93b:0
- value
- 333760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a4aeef35aa990c9ebe5950189608a38fe9a1e39 OP_EQUAL
- address
- 38TqhCji1aGN9ovDhZHpHs3Ljk85RB1SRa